Coastal Carolina Research, Inc. has been in business for nineteen years.  It is a woman-owned firm which is DBE certified by several states including North Carolina.  Since its founding in 1988, CCR has completed over 500 research projects, most requiring compliance with federal and state environmental regulations.  CCR employees 15 permanent staff, including five archaeologists, two architectural historians, a historian and GIS experts.  The main office is in Tarboro, NC and a branch office is in Petersburg, VA.  CCR has conducted extensive cultural resources investigations for projects in North Carolina, Virginia, Maryland, South Carolina, West Virginia, Delaware and Tennessee.
